Note:

Small salmonid fry were caught during macro sampling at this site. There was a lot of variation in the DO measurements recorded, may not be good samples. These data were recorded as one of four restoration and monitoring stations. Others were setting up the vegetation transects and photo points and collecting macro invertebrates.
